Is there any difference between tramadol and Ultram? Tramadol is the generic equivalent of Ultram. All generic medications have to use the same active ingredient in the same amount. The manufacturer of generics are required to prove to the FDA that their version is just as effective and just as safe as the brand.

However, inactive ingredients can be different. If you purchase the generic, you are still getting the same active ingredient as the brand. How long can you stay on tramadol, milligrams? Tramadol Ultram is a centrally acting analgesic with a unique, dual mechanism of action. It works as an opioid and also has weak inhibitory effects on the brain chemicals norepinephrine and serotonin. Withdrawal symptoms may include anxiety, sweating, nausea, is expired carisoprodol dangerous, diarrhea, upper respiratory symptoms, insomnia, pain, tingling, and rarely hallucinations.

These symptoms can be worse in patients who "and kidney tramadol" been previously dependent or chronically taking other opioid drugs such as Vicodin. Experience suggests that withdrawal symptoms may be relieved by tapering the dosage kidney damage tramadol. The slower the tapering, the fewer withdrawal kidney damage would damage expected. Tramadol Ultram is an opioid-like analgesic used for the treatment of moderate to moderately-severe pain. Tramadol Ultram can impair physical and mental abilities so patients should not drive or operate machinery until they know how it will affect them. Tramadol can be habit forming. Common side effects include dizziness, headache, drowsiness, constipation, and nausea.

Patients taking Tramadol should avoid alcohol use. Tramadol can be taken every four to six hours as prescribed by your doctor. It may be taken with or without food. For patients who tramadol and been on tramadol for an extended period of time, drug dependence may occur. According to is lexapro available in the uk prescribing information, patients who are going to stop tramadol should be slowly tapered off rather than discontinuing the medication abruptly.

Your doctor can help you with a dosage taper slowly taking less and less of the medication. Withdrawal symptoms can be minimized with a dosage taper. If pain relief is still needed Tylenol acetaminophen may be a good choice. Tylenol acetaminophen is an analgesic used to treat mild to moderate pain and fever. The maximum daily dose of Tylenol acetaminophen is 4, mg 4 grams daily. Tylenol acetaminophen can affect the liver so patients who already have liver damage should avoid taking Tylenol.

Since alcohol can also affect the liver, patients who drink more than three alcoholic drinks a day should avoid taking Tylenol due to the increased risk of liver damage. Pain has been reported to be a common problem in the general population and end-stage renal disease ESRD patients. The high prevalence of pain in the CKD population is particularly concerning because pain has been shown to be associated with poor quality of life. Of greater concern, poor quality of life, at least in dialysis patients, has been shown to be associated with poor survival.
